Miller Up, Jason Davis sent down.....

From the newswire.... CLEVELAND, OH - The Cleveland Indians today announced they have recalled RHP MATT MILLER from the AAA Buffalo Bisons. To make room for Miller on the 25-man roster the Indians optioned RHP JASON DAVIS to AAA Buffalo.

Miller has gone 0-0 w/3 saves and a 0.87 ERA in 9 relief appearances at AAA Buffalo (10.1IP, 3H, 1R/ER, 2BB, 15K) and limited hitters to a .088 (3-34) average against. Over his last 3 outings he pitched 5.0IP and struck out 10 of the 15 batters he faced. Miller started the campaign with the Indians and did not allow a run over his 4 outings (3.1IP, 2H, 0R, 1BB, 2K) before being optioned to Buffalo on April 16 when CC Sabathia was activated from the DL. He wears #59.

Davis has spent most of the year in the bullpen in Cleveland, going 2-1 w/a 5.56 ERA in 8 games/1 start (22.2IP, 24H, 14ER, 14BB, 19K). He will immediately be inserted into the AAA Buffalo starting rotation.
